Prince William and Meghan Markle were previously rumored to have ignored each other on Christmas Day. However, a body language expert said that this wasn’t exactly the case.

Judi James told Express that Prince William did not ignore the Duchess of Sussex during last month’s outing. However, it seemed as though the Duke of Cambridge wasn’t keen to include Markle in the conversation.

James added that Prince William could have performed some jolly PDAs with Markle, but just like the other senior royals, maybe this wasn’t really his style.

The expert also talked about Prince Harry’s body language and said that the Duke of Sussex looked awkward in terms of his pose during their Christmas Day walk to St. Mary Magdalene church.

“Harry adopts a rather awkward pose with his hand ‘clipping’ his jacket and a frowning facial expression, suggesting he could be the one suffering the highest levels of anxiety over all the ‘rift rumors,’” she said.

James added that the lack of tie-signs and non-verbal connections weren’t only between Prince William and Markle but also Prince Harry. The latter’s body language, in particular, has also changed every time he is out in public with his wife.

The expert said that when Prince William and Prince Harry were still appearing as a double act, it was easy to see visible signs of their shared humor and fun. But in their role as husbands to their wives, things have changed.

“Harry’s body language does seem to have morphed into something more serious and even – at times – dourer and while William looks keen to wear a social smile in all these group photos, he’s clearly not so enthusiastic to perform the more active displays of friendship and connection with either Meghan or Harry that might hint at empathetic bonds behind the scenes,” she said.

Meanwhile, James also said that Markle might not have even looked at Prince William in the first place. But in the video, it only seemed as though she did because of the angle the scene was taken.
